> Hi Ravi,
>
> there is one more thing that you possibly could do to overcome this.
>
> You could create a static route of your *connected interface* using the
> major network subnet of the IGRP to a null interface (i.e if your IGRP
> is using /24, then you will have to use ip route xx.xx.xx.xx
> 255.255.255.0 null0 ) and then redistribute this static route into your
> IGRP routing protocol.
>
> You may check see that your routes are now advertised correct, but the
> bother is that you cannot use this kind of solution under lab
> circumstances.

> Hi Kym,
>
> If the connected interface that you are talking about is not in area 0 ,
> you may still use area range command on the other side of the link. OR
> You can do redis connected and use summary address. It works up to IOS
> 12.0.
>
> I found problem when I used the same command on IOS 12.1. It does not
> redistribute the connected interface if the interface is already in any
> of the ospf area. It works for any interface which are not in any
> routing process. Try by using secondary address to overcome this
> problem.
>
> Any one has better solution please add.

> > Willy's solution to use area range at the ABR before the ASBR worked;
> > both became OSPF IA /24 networks and redistributed into IGRP:
> >
> > >If you would use an area range command on R5, then it should work:
> > >area 0 range 152.1.1.0 255.255.255.0 area 0 range 152.1.2.0
> > >255.255.255.0
> >
> > Ravi's comment explains:
> >
> > Your R6 (ASBR between OSPF and IGRP) routing table shows both the
> > network
> as
> > IA entry. To summarize a IA route, you can use area range command on
> > ABRs. Summary address to summarize routes learned from another routing
>
> > process, and to be used on ASBRs. As your routes are IA routes,
> > summary address
> will
> > not work.
> >
> > Thanks for the help; also thanks to those who offered to recreate this
>
> > scenario on their labs.
> >
> > ***** This leads to one more question: ******
> >
> > If we had a directly connected interface on R6 (ASBR) with a /25 mask,
>
> > how would we summarize to a /24 to get it into IGRP (static works, but
>
> > for
> this
> > scenario cannot be used)? It wouldn't be an OSPF IA route, so we
> > couldn't use area range at the previous ABR, and summary-address
> > doesn't work (I tried).
